Course Detail

Course Name Programming Lab I
Course Code 25CSA281(SEC)
Program B.Sc. (Hons) in Chemistry
Semester 3
Credits 1
Campus Amritapuri , Coimbatore

Syllabus

1.2D and 3D plotting of functions (Scilab, Python) 2.Curve fitting 3.Least square fit Goodness of fit& standard constant 4.Solution of Linear system of equations: Gauss elimination 5.Solution of Linear system of equations: Gauss Seidal method 6.Solution of ODE First Order Differential equation:7.Solution of ODE second order Differential equationList of Experiments 1.Ohms law to calculate R,2. Hookes law to calculate spring constant3.Solution of mesh equations of electric circuits4.Solution of coupled spring mass systems5.Radioactive decay6.Current in RC, LC circuits with DC source7.Newtons law of cooling8.Classical equations of motion9. Current in RC, LC circuits with DC source10.Newtons law of cooling11.Classical equations of motion12.Harmonic oscillator 13.Damped Harmonic oscillator- Overdamped- Critical damped14.Forced Harmonic oscillator
